import os
import argparse
import shutil
import time
import logging
import traceback
from pathlib import Path
from multiprocessing.dummy import Pool as ThreadPool # Use threads
from multiprocessing import Pool as ProcessPool
from subprocess import check_output, STDOUT
import pydicom
import rapidjson as json
from collections import OrderedDict
from pydicom.errors import InvalidDicomError
# Hack to load utils from sibling modules if running this from the CLI
if __name__ == "__main__" and __package__ is None:
from sys import path
from os.path import dirname
path.append(dirname(path[0]))
__package__ = "gold_parser"
from .utils import (
init_log,
parse_dicom_dataset,
parse_private_data,
parse_date,
get_checksum,
encode_element,
get_scan_checksums,
get_exam_id,
get_scan_id,
)
else:
from .utils import (
init_log,
parse_dicom_dataset,
parse_private_data,
parse_date,
get_checksum,
encode_element,
get_scan_checksums,
get_exam_id,
get_scan_id,
)
log = logging.getLogger('')
def do_full_tgz_extraction(args):
"""Uncompresses a TGZ image archive from Gold into the specified work directory, or inside a temporary directory
with randomly generated name within the work directory"""
compressed_file, settings = args
compressed_file = Path(compressed_file)
if not settings:
log.error("Missing settings configuration for tgz extraction of {}".format(compressed_file))
return False, [compressed_file]
curr_scanner = compressed_file.parent.parent.parent.parent.parent.name
curr_year = compressed_file.parent.parent.parent.parent.name
curr_month = compressed_file.parent.parent.parent.name
curr_day = compressed_file.parent.parent.name
curr_exam_subdir = compressed_file.parent.name
curr_file = compressed_file.name
exam_checksum = get_checksum(compressed_file)
id_fpath = "{}/{}/{}/{}/{}/{}".format(curr_scanner, curr_year, curr_month, curr_day, curr_exam_subdir, curr_file)
exam_id = get_exam_id(exam_checksum, id_fpath)
extract_dir = settings['work_dir'] / curr_scanner / curr_year / curr_month / curr_day / exam_id
if not extract_dir.is_dir():
extract_dir.mkdir(parents=True, exist_ok=True)
cmd = "unpigz --keep < {} | tar -xC {}".format(str(compressed_file), str(extract_dir))
try:
check_output(cmd, stderr=STDOUT, shell=True)
success = True
except Exception:
success = False
if success:
return success, [extract_dir, compressed_file, exam_id, exam_checksum]
else:
return success, [compressed_file]
def get_dicom_meta(args):
dcm = Path(args[0])
try:
ge_extra_meta = args[1]
except IndexError:
ge_extra_meta = False
try:
dicom_dataset = pydicom.dcmread(str(dcm), stop_before_pixels=True)
except InvalidDicomError as e:
log.error("Unable to read: {}".format(str(dcm)))
log.error(e)
log.error(traceback.format_exc())
return dcm, {'sop_instance_uid': None}
if ge_extra_meta:
dicom_data = {
'echo_number': None,
'raw_data_run_number': None,
'image_position_patient': None,
'sop_instance_uid': None,
}
try:
echo_number = encode_element(dicom_dataset[(0x0018, 0x0086)])['Value'][0]
except (KeyError, TypeError, AttributeError):
echo_number = None
try:
raw_data_run_number = encode_element(dicom_dataset[(0x0019, 0x10A2)])['Value'][0]
except (KeyError, TypeError, AttributeError):
raw_data_run_number = None
try:
image_position_patient = encode_element(dicom_dataset[(0x0020, 0x0032)])['Value']
except (KeyError, TypeError, AttributeError):
image_position_patient = None
try:
sop_instance_uid = encode_element(dicom_dataset[(0x0008, 0x0018)])['Value'][0]
except (KeyError, TypeError, AttributeError):
sop_instance_uid = None
dicom_data['echo_number'] = echo_number
dicom_data['raw_data_run_number'] = raw_data_run_number
dicom_data['image_position_patient'] = image_position_patient
dicom_data['sop_instance_uid'] = sop_instance_uid
else:
dicom_data = {
'sop_instance_uid': None,
}
try:
sop_instance_uid = encode_element(dicom_dataset[(0x0008, 0x0018)])['Value'][0]
except (KeyError, TypeError, AttributeError):
sop_instance_uid = None
dicom_data['sop_instance_uid'] = sop_instance_uid
return dcm, dicom_data
def get_metadata(extracted_archives, parser_version):
num_archives = len(extracted_archives)
fcount = 1
for extracted_archive, compressed_file, exam_id, exam_checksum in extracted_archives:
log.info("Processing file {}/{}...".format(fcount, num_archives))
fcount += 1
start_extract = time.time()
if not compressed_file.is_file():
log.error("Original compressed file missing: {}".format(compressed_file))
log.error("Removing extracted archive: {}".format(extracted_archive))
shutil.rmtree(str(extracted_archive))
continue
session_dirs = list([session for session in Path(extracted_archive).glob("*/*") if session.is_dir()])
if len(session_dirs) != 1:
log.error("Invalid number of session directories for exam {}".format(compressed_file))
log.error("Removing extracted archive: {}".format(extracted_archive))
shutil.rmtree(str(extracted_archive))
continue
exam_dir = session_dirs[0]
scans = [s for s in exam_dir.iterdir() if s.is_dir()]
if not len(scans) > 0:
log.error("No scans found in exam {}".format(compressed_file))
log.error("Removing extracted archive: {}".format(extracted_archive))
shutil.rmtree(str(extracted_archive))
continue
study_meta = OrderedDict({
'metadata': OrderedDict({
'exam_id': exam_id,
'gold_fpath': "/".join(str(compressed_file).split("/")[-6:]),
'gold_archive_checksum': exam_checksum,
'parser_version': parser_version,
}),
'data': [],
})
for scan in scans:
scan_start = time.time()
scan_id = get_scan_id(exam_id, scan.name)
instance_files = [f for f in scan.iterdir() if f.is_file() and "README" not in f.name]
if not instance_files:
log.error("No instansce files found in subirectory {}".format(scan))
continue
scan_outfname = "{}_{}_scan_{}_metadata.txt".format(
str(compressed_file.name).replace(".tgz", ""),
exam_id,
scan.name
)
scan_meta = OrderedDict({
'metadata': {
'parent_exam_id': exam_id,
'gold_scan_dir': scan.name,
'scan_id': scan_id,
'num_files': len(instance_files),
'parser_version': parser_version,
},
'dicom_data': None,
'private_data': None,
})
dicom_instances = [i for i in instance_files if i.name.endswith(".dcm")]
if not dicom_instances:
# There are files in the subdirectory, but none of them are DICOM.
# Save basic metadata about directory
study_meta['data'].append(scan_meta)
continue
# There are dicom instances - try to open at least one of them to get
# basic metadata for this scan
sample_file = None
for dcm_instance in dicom_instances:
try:
sample_file = pydicom.dcmread(str(dcm_instance), stop_before_pixels=True)
break
except InvalidDicomError:
log.error("Unable to open invalid DICOM file {}".format(sample_file))
sample_file = None
if not sample_file:
# None of the DICOM files in subirectory was readable, log an error
# and add basic subdirectory metadata to study metadata file
study_meta['data'].append(scan_meta)
log.error("Unable to open any DICOMs for scan {}".format(scan))
continue
log.info("Found {} DICOM files for scan {} of exam {}".format(
len(instance_files),
scan.name,
exam_dir)
)
dicom_data = parse_dicom_dataset(sample_file)
scan_meta['dicom_data'] = parse_dicom_dataset(sample_file)
scan_meta['private_data'] = parse_private_data(sample_file)
study_meta['data'].append(scan_meta)
collect_ge_extra_meta = False
try:
sop_class = dicom_data['00080016']['Value'][0]
except (KeyError, IndexError):
sop_class = None
try:
manufacturer = dicom_data['00080070']['Value'][0]
except (KeyError, IndexError):
manufacturer = None
if sop_class and manufacturer:
if (sop_class in ["1.2.840.10008.5.1.4.1.1.4", "1.2.840.10008.5.1.4.1.1.4.1"]) and \
("ge" in manufacturer.lower() or "general electric" in manufacturer.lower()):
# Determine if series is likely to be multiecho and if so, collect the relevant metadata
# to order the scans
try:
num_indices = dicom_data["00201002"]['Value'][0]
except (KeyError, IndexError):
num_indices = None
try:
num_slices = dicom_data["0021104F"]['Value'][0]
except (KeyError, IndexError):
num_slices = None
if not num_indices or not num_slices:
log.info("Scan did not have number of slices or number of indices in metadata. Treating"
" as non-multiecho.")
else:
log.info("Num Indices: {}".format(num_indices))
log.info("Num Slices: {}".format(num_slices))
if num_indices != num_slices:
if num_indices % num_slices != 0:
log.warning("Multiecho testing detected possible un-accounted for slices in this "
"acquisition. Treating as a non-multiecho series.")
else:
num_echoes = num_indices // num_slices
log.info("Number of echoes detected: {}".format(num_echoes))
# Try to fetch a slice representative slice index - if unable, might be CBV scan
try:
sample_slice_index = dicom_data['001910A2']['Value'][0]
except (KeyError, IndexError):
sample_slice_index = None
if not sample_slice_index:
log.warning("Unable to retrieve slice indices "
"(usually happens with CBV scans), treating "
"as non-multiecho series.")
else:
# Collect GE metadata for sorting
log.info("Scan is probable multiecho - collecting extra metadata for sorting")
collect_ge_extra_meta = True
with open(str(exam_dir / scan_outfname), mode="wt") as outfile:
num_workers = 32
with ProcessPool(num_workers) as pool:
instance_results = []
for dcm, dicom_data in pool.imap(
get_dicom_meta,
[(dcm, collect_ge_extra_meta) for dcm in instance_files]
):
instance_results.append("{}\t{}".format(
Path(dcm).name,
json.dumps(dicom_data)
))
outfile.write("\n".join(instance_results))
log.info("Time elapsed extracting metadata for scan {} of exam {}: {}".format(scan.name, exam_dir,
time.time() - scan_start))
checksum_start = time.time()
checksum_cmds = []
for scan in [d for d in exam_dir.iterdir() if d.is_dir()]:
# Get checksum for files in scan
checksum_cmd = "touch {}/{}_{}_scan_{}_checksum.txt " \
"&& find . -type f | xargs -I {{}} md5sum {{}} >> {}/{}_{}_scan_{}_checksum.txt".format(
str(exam_dir),
str(compressed_file.name).replace(".tgz", ""),
exam_id,
scan.name,
str(exam_dir),
str(compressed_file.name).replace(".tgz", ""),
exam_id,
scan.name
)
checksum_cmds.append([checksum_cmd, str(scan)])
with ProcessPool(16) as pool:
for msg in pool.imap(get_scan_checksums, checksum_cmds):
if "Could not" in msg:
log.error(msg)
else:
log.info(msg)
log.info("Time elapsed computing checksums for exam {}: {}".format(exam_dir, time.time() - checksum_start))
study_outfname = exam_dir / "study_{}_metadata.txt".format(study_meta['metadata']['exam_id'])
with open(str(study_outfname), "wt") as study_outfile:
json.dump(study_meta, study_outfile)
log.info("Removing tmp files...")
start_rm = time.time()
for scan_dir in [d for d in exam_dir.iterdir() if d.is_dir()]:
shutil.rmtree(scan_dir)
readme_files = [str(f) for f in exam_dir.glob("**/*") if
f.is_file() and ("_metadata.txt" not in f.name) and
("_checksum.txt" not in f.name) and ("_filelist.txt" not in f.name)]
list(map(os.remove, readme_files))
log.info("Time elapsed removing files from exam {}: {}".format(exam_dir, time.time() - start_rm))
log.info("Time elapsed extracting metadata from exam {}: {}".format(exam_dir,
time.time()-start_extract))
def tgz_extraction(compressed_files, settings):
if not len(compressed_files) > 0:
log.error("No compressed files found.")
return []
num_workers = settings['tgz_cores']
log.info("Using {} threads".format(num_workers))
start_test = time.time()
extracted_archives = []
with ThreadPool(num_workers) as pool:
for success, dat in pool.imap(
do_full_tgz_extraction,
[(compressed_file, settings) for compressed_file in compressed_files]
):
if success:
extracted_archives.append((dat[0], dat[1], dat[2], dat[3]))
else:
log.error("Unable to extract archive: {}".format(dat[0]))
log.info("Total time extracting tgz files: {}".format(time.time() - start_test))
return extracted_archives
def run_from_cli():
version = 0.2
prog_start = time.time()
parser = argparse.ArgumentParser()
parser.add_argument("--data_dir", default="/mnt/dicom/download/")
parser.add_argument("--scanner", default="*")
parser.add_argument("--year", default="*")
parser.add_argument("--month", default="*")
parser.add_argument("--day", default="*")
parser.add_argument(
"--work_dir",
help="Path to working directory",
default=os.getcwd()
)
parser.add_argument(
"--log",
help="Log filename. Default: gold2bromine.log",
default="gold2bromine.log"
)
parser.add_argument(
"--tgz_cores",
help="Number of cores to use when extracting TGZ files",
type=int,
default=12,
)
parser.add_argument(
"--debug",
help="Log DEBUG messages",
action='store_true',
)
args = parser.parse_args()
settings = {
'data_dir': Path(args.data_dir),
'work_dir': Path(args.work_dir),
'scanner': args.scanner,
'year': parse_date(args.year),
'month': parse_date(args.month),
'day': parse_date(args.day),
'tgz_cores': args.tgz_cores,
'version': version,
'debug': args.debug,
}
log_fpath = Path(os.getcwd()) / args.log
init_log(log_fpath, debug=args.debug)
log.info("Data directory: {}".format(settings['data_dir']))
log.info("Work directory: {}".format(settings['work_dir']))
log.info("Log location: {}".format(log_fpath))
log.info("Data selection parameters: ")
log.info("Scanner: {}".format(settings['scanner']))
log.info("Year: {}".format(settings['year']))
log.info("Month: {}".format(settings['month']))
log.info("Day: {}".format(settings['day']))
log.info("Searching for compressed Gold archives in data directory...")
compressed_files = sorted(
[str(f) for f in settings['data_dir'].glob("{}/{}/{}/{}/*/*.tgz".format(
settings['scanner'],
settings['year'],
settings['month'],
settings['day'],
)) if f.is_file()]
)
if not (len(compressed_files) > 0):
log.info("No compressed files found!!!")
return
log.info("Found {} compressed files...".format(len(compressed_files)))
log.info("Extracting the compressed archives...")
extracted_archives = tgz_extraction(compressed_files, settings)
if not (len(extracted_archives) > 0):
log.error("Unable to extract any archive!!!")
return
log.info("Extracted {} archives...".format(len(extracted_archives)))
log.info("Getting exam metadata...")
start_extract = time.time()
get_metadata(extracted_archives, parser_version=settings['version'])
log.info("Total time extracting metadata: {}".format(time.time() - start_extract))
log.debug("Time elapsed running program: {}".format(time.time()-prog_start))
if __name__ == "__main__":
run_from_cli()
